How fast has transportation changed?

Chuck Woodbury reports on a stage coach used in Death Valley California about 100 years ago.

100 year old stage coach

The saying “Riding shotgun” comes from the man who rode with the drivers and carried shotguns on these coaches in the old west.

A little home maintenance this weekend

Our cat, Simon, has been peeing occasionally in the closet in our master suite. We’ve tried to control it every time we catch it, but it’s just gotten too bad.

We are thinking that after this contract at Boeing is up, we’re going to look along the whole west coast for the next gig, with a good likelihood that we’ll end up in California. Nice weather in California, especially the winters make that pretty attractive.

Whatever happens, we need to do something about the problem in the closet, so we tore up the carpet this morning and set up some fans to dry out the spots that are damp. Then we’ll need to seal the sub-floor to lock the smell in. Then we are putting down carpet squares. I wouldn’t put these in a heavy traffic, main living area, but in a closet, they seem fine. Plus, if the cat does pee on one again, we can pull a single square out and take care of it.

Later this afternoon, or tomorrow morning if it’s not dry by 3:00 pm, we’ll seal the floor. It requires an hour to dry, then we’ll put down the carpet.
